ACCIONA Mechanical & Electrical is a specialist division within ACCIONA, delivering end-to-end mechanical and electrical design, construction, installation and commissioning services that support the transition to a low-carbon future.

With a strong presence across Australia, we contribute to some of the nation’s most impactful infrastructure projects — from renewable energy and transmission networks to sustainable transport systems and water infrastructure. Our work is grounded in ACCIONA’s global commitment to sustainability, innovation, and social progress.

The Position

The Human Resources Advisor is a true generalist HR position, responsible for providing support and advice to the M&E business, and broader ACCIONA business as required, on HR policy and practices, offering solutions in accordance with organisational priorities. 

You will be required to advise on issues pertaining to employment conditions, workplace relations policies and procedures, staff performance and talent management, disciplinary matters and other workplace matters.

Since establishing a presence in Australia in 2002, ACCIONA has made significant investments in local opportunities and project development. ACCIONA employs more than 3,000 people in its renewable energy, infrastructure and water projects across Australia & New Zealand.
